Insurance Coverage

Before you go out on the water, you should to know your coverage, whether you own a powerboat, sailboat or personal watercraft. Boat insurance is not only vital for the safety of you and your passengers, but it can also help protect your investment.

There are many types of insurance policies available for boats. They include medical payment and general liability. There are also boat-specific policies that could reduce your expenses while enhancing the security of your investment.

Liability covers legal expenses when you're found to be responsible for damaging or causing injury to another person, for instance, by hitting them with your boat. You could be held liable for medical bills as well as personal injuries, property damage, or even death.

You can buy an insurance policy for medical payments in addition to liability insurance. This will cover the costs of treatment, transportation, or hospitalization in the event that you, or your passengers are injured on the water, regardless of whether you are at fault. You may also be able recover compensation for missed work due to an accident, according to the type and location of your boat.

Boats that are worth less than $1,000,000 are typically covered by insurance policies with an agreed-upon value. When you file a claim, they'll pay the "agreed value" of your policy, rather than depreciation.

Physical Damage Insurance pays to repair or replace the hull equipment, machinery, fittings, and permanently attached equipment on your boat. It also covers items which are not permanently attached to your vessel, like fishing equipment.

Other optional boat insurance coverages include medical payments, guest passenger liability, uninsured/underinsured boater insurance and more. These coverages are available separately or in an array.

The cost of insurance for boats is based on the value of your boat and age, size, and the location where you plan to use it. Other factors considered by the underwriter include prior sailing experience including claims history, as well as the deductable amount. In some instances, installing the safety equipment on the boat or taking a boating safety course could lower the amount you pay.

The time limit for filing a claim may vary depending on the type boating accident you were involved in. In general claims for non-death injuries or wrongful deaths have a two-year time limit.

Federal maritime law claims have a statute limitations of three years. This includes lawsuits brought against the United States government for injuries or damages that occur on a government-owned vessel.

Common causes of boating accidents are weather conditions, navigational errors and mishaps by the operator as well as inattention and drowsiness of passengers on board. Operators should pay careful attention to warnings for storms and note any obstructions that might impair the view, and maintain appropriate safety gear when on the water.

The most severe types of injuries victims can suffer from an accident on the water include drowning and injuries that cause brain damage. These injuries could have a profound impact on life and can cause permanent or long-term injuries to victims.

The injuries resulting from collisions with other vessels, piers docks, and piers can be devastating. This kind of injury can cause permanent and debilitating disabilities, including amputations or paralysis.
